Verb

edit
iin
n
HV1
D40

 3-lit.

  1. (transitive) to surround, to enclose, to wall in (a place) (+ m: with, in (a wall, columns, etc.)) [since the 18th Dynasty]
  2. (transitive) to frame, to rim, to decorate the edges of (a door, vessel, or other object) (+ m: with (inscriptions, metal, gold, etc.)) [since the 18th Dynasty]
  3. (transitive, of rays of light) to surround, to embrace the whole of, to fill
  4. (transitive) to surround, to encircle (enemy forces)
  5. (transitive, of companions) to surround, to accompany (someone) [Greco-Roman Period]
  6. (transitive, with m) to clothe with (an article of clothing) [Greco-Roman Period]
  7. (transitive) to enclose protectively
